Python 乘法而非加法

2024-09-29 23:30:17 发布

您现在位置:Python中文网/ 问答频道 /正文

我创建的程序是乘法而不是加法。有什么问题?你知道吗

    while True:
        winsound.Beep(4000, beatlength)
        winsound.Beep(3500, beatlength)
        stbr = stbr + stbr
        print stbr


        if stbr==25:
            break

Tags: 程序trueifbeepprintbreak乘法while
2条回答
import winsound
beatlength = 250
stbr = 0
while True:
        winsound.Beep(4000, beatlength)
        winsound.Beep(3500, beatlength)
        stbr = stbr + 1
        print stbr
        if stbr==25:
            break

你把这个数字加到它自己身上,这当然相当于把它乘以2。改为添加一个:

stbr = stbr + stbr

收件人:

stbr += 1

相关问题 更多 >

    热门问题